Working collaboratively with elected officials at all levels of government, and in consultation with the Creek Nation, the Ocmulgee National Park & Preserve Initiative (ONPPI) seeks to re-designate the monument as the Ocmulgee National Historical Park and expand Ocmulgee's current boundaries from 702 acres to approximately 2, 800 acres. Many different American Indian cultures occupied land at the site for years, including peoples of the Muscogee Creek Nation. Most of the land will be immediately transferred to the National Park Service as an addition to the park, but the Ocmulgee Land Trust will hold the other 45 acres during wetlands restoration and then donate them to the park service. The National Park Service is conducting a survey of the Ocmulgee River Corridor in central Georgia, which covers around "50 river miles" and thousands of acres of mostly undeveloped and unoccupied land in various kinds of public and private ownership. The mounds are surrounded by thousands of other cultural sites that remain largely unprotected. A Mercer University survey of known historical and archaeological sites along the 70 river miles between Macon and Hawkinsville was recently completed as a part of the park proposal.
